Latest Patents

Among his notable inventions, Omara's latest patents include:

1. **Active Adaptive Bias for Closed Loop Air/Fuel Control System**

2. **Three-Way Catalyst Model for an Engine Air-to-Fuel Ratio Control System**

3. **A Three-Way Catalyst Model with a Method for Modeling Dynamic Response**

These patents reflect his innovative approach to modeling the dynamic response of a three-way catalyst, where the catalyst response is divided into sub-regions. Each sub-model created for these regions is assigned unique attributes based on the system’s parameters and states, allowing for a flexible hybrid state space that enhances control accuracy.
